Players competing at this week’s Memorial Tournament on the PGA Tour will have the first chance to experience the new Titleist TS hybrids and U-Series utility irons.
Signaling the start to our tour seeding and validation process, Titleist Tour Reps and members of the Titleist Golf Club R&D team will be on site at Muirfield Village Golf Club, fitting players into the new hybrids and utilities and gathering their feedback.
This is a critical step in the go-to-market process for all Titleist equipment. Earning the validation of the game’s best players ensures that new products are faithful to the Titleist brand promise of innovation, performance and quality excellence.
